/*
 * Plugin authors: FANOUT_MAX_BATCH caps how many alert recipients
 * the Cloudwarden dispatcher packs into a single push. Exceeding it
 * splits delivery across batches, which can reorder alerts. Do not
 * assume delivery order within a storm event. This constant was
 * last validated against the build noted below.
 */

build token for tajeg-bajep: htk14_409ba9df6b8acb

Subject: Survey kit crate going out

Hi dispatch,

The crate with the Ridgemoor survey instruments is packed and sitting by bay two — levels, tripods, the lot. It needs to reach the Calder Flats site office before noon tomorrow, and the gear is fragile, so flag it for careful loading. Here's the hand-over instruction for the courier:

drop instructions, yagug-badug: the jorix casok courier leaves the eliath ledger at gate 3779 under passcode 753269

# Flaglight Rollouts — Approvals

Quick version for on-call: any rollout touching more than 5% of traffic needs an approval in Flaglight before the ramp continues. Kill switches don't need approval — just flip them and note it in the incident channel. Scheduled ramps pause automatically if error budget burns hot. If you're stuck at 2 a.m. with a pending approval, there's one person authorized to override, and that's the approver below.

account owner for tagep-bafof: Norael Gilax Juleth

Welcome aboard! A quick note on Inkreel, our PDF invoice renderer, since it affects every release. Inkreel takes billing data from the Tallyford queue and produces customer-facing PDFs, so rendering bugs are visible immediately — treat any template change as high-risk. Before cutting a release, run the golden-file comparison suite and eyeball the diff report; subtle font or margin shifts slip past unit tests. The full pre-release checklist, including rollback steps for bad template deploys, lives at the page below.

operations page: https://confluence.norvaworks.example/secrets/dash/view/merge_requests/df6fd89a8251f44e

Subject: DR drill tomorrow — telemetry compression notes

Hey folks, welcome aboard! Tomorrow's drill simulates a Pexford region outage while the new zstd compression for Lark telemetry payloads is live. If the collector restore stalls, you'll need to reopen the sealed config store. The passphrase you'll need is right below this line.

unlock words, fawig-bagef: olidor-holir-istox-holath-tamys-quenion-giliel